| Description: |
The article suggests algorithm for generating and processing signals for transmission of positional codes, based on the criterion of minimum mean squared error recovery numbers on the output channel with additive white Gaussian noise (AWGN). The algorithm enables the use of non-uniform energy «protection» of numbers by combining bits of «soft» and «hard» decisions in the best reception conditions limit the average power of the transmitter. For a different channel quality parameters calculated signals and indicators of efficiency of the algorithm. The pos-sibility of achieving a significant gain in accuracy transmit positional numbers are achieved without additional frequency and energy costs. |
